Tubb3
TUBB3 is a gene that provides instructions for making the beta-III tubulin protein, which is a component of microtubules. Microtubules are cytoskeletal structures that play a crucial role in various cellular processes, such as cell division, intracellular transport, and the maintenance of cell shape and structure. The TUBB3 gene is commonly used as a target for research and diagnostic applications in the life sciences industry.
